I forgot to mention you need to include the prototype+scriptaculous
javascript libraries - this is what the ajax helper uses.

> here is my code for the view using the ajax helper (note the ids are
> important, these are actually the ids that exist in the database)
>
> <ul id="items">
>         <li id="item_1">Item 1</li>
>         <li id="item_2">Item 2</li>
>         <li id="item_3">Item 3</li>
> </ul>
>
> <?php echo $ajax->sortable('items', array('constraint' => false,
> 'url'=>'/myitems/updaterank/')); ?>
>
> and now the code in the myitems controller:
>
> function updaterank()
> {
>         foreach ($this->params['form']['items'] as $rank => $id){
>                 $this->MyItem->id = $id;
>                 $this->MyItem->saveField('rank',$rank);
>         }
>         $this->autoRender = false;
>
> }
